Given fractions are 5237/739,6377/4692
Formula to find GCF of Fractions is
GCF = GCF of Numerators/LCM of Denominators
As per the formula GCF of Fractions let’s split into two parts and find the GCF of Numerators and LCM of Denominators
In the given fractions GCF of Numerators means GCF of 5237,6377
Greatest Common Factor of Numerators i.e. GCF of 5237,6377 is 1 .
LCM of Denominators means LCM of 739,4692 as per the given fractions.
LCM of 739,4692 is 3467388 as it is the smallest common factor for both these numbers.
